Output 043bf91aca61b8b80bf1355fa04966fbb8bf8918328ca5ee4f5d93fa3cf67b84:1

value
163015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e684424c527b91f8ae0a7a4835171cf8e07a73d6 OP_EQUAL
address
3NhsnBNN6atN1iBMciLUvUsKZ29EaDvE4v
transaction
043bf91aca61b8b80bf1355fa04966fbb8bf8918328ca5ee4f5d93fa3cf67b84
spent
true